Understanding Blockchain Regulation

Regulation of blockchain technology varies significantly across different jurisdictions. In the United States, for example, the regulatory landscape is fragmented, with multiple agencies such as the SEC, CFTC, and FinCEN each playing a role in overseeing different aspects of blockchain activities. This piecemeal approach can lead to confusion and uncertainty for businesses and investors.

In Europe, the European Union has taken steps to create a more unified regulatory framework. The EU’s Markets in Crypto-Assets (MiCA) regulation aims to provide clarity on the treatment of various types of crypto assets and related activities. Similarly, the UK’s Financial Conduct Authority (FCA) has introduced regulations for crypto asset businesses, focusing on anti-money laundering (AML) and counter-terrorist financing (CTF) measures.

Key Regulatory Challenges

  1. Decentralization and Jurisdiction: One of the primary challenges in regulating blockchain technology is its inherently decentralized nature. Unlike traditional financial systems, blockchain networks do not have a central authority or geographic location. This creates difficulties in determining which jurisdiction’s laws apply and how they can be enforced.

  2. Smart Contracts: Smart contracts are self-executing contracts with the terms directly written into code. These contracts pose regulatory challenges because they automate transactions and enforce terms without human intervention. Regulators must decide how to classify and enforce smart contracts, especially in terms of legal obligations and dispute resolution.

  3. Digital Assets: The classification of digital assets, such as cryptocurrencies and tokens, varies widely. In some jurisdictions, they are treated as securities, while in others, they are considered commodities or property. This lack of uniformity can complicate compliance for businesses operating across borders.

  4. Privacy and Data Protection: Blockchain technology’s transparency and immutability can conflict with privacy laws. For instance, the General Data Protection Regulation (GDPR) in the EU mandates the right to be forgotten, which is challenging to reconcile with the permanent nature of blockchain records.

Regulatory Trends and Developments

Recent trends indicate a movement towards more comprehensive and standardized regulation of blockchain technology. Several key developments include:

  • Global Initiatives: Organizations like the Financial Action Task Force (FATF) are working to create global standards for cryptocurrency regulations. These initiatives aim to provide guidance on anti-money laundering (AML) and counter-terrorist financing (CTF) requirements for crypto exchanges and wallet providers.

  • National Legislation: Countries like Japan and Singapore have implemented specific legislation to address blockchain technology and digital assets. Japan’s Payment Services Act and Singapore’s Payment Services Act both provide clear guidelines for the operation of crypto exchanges and wallet services.

  • Industry Self-Regulation: In addition to government regulations, there is a growing movement towards industry self-regulation. Industry groups and consortia are developing best practices and standards to promote transparency and security in blockchain applications.
